The Marysville Show moved to East Waterford, Pa. It has been renamed the Tuscarora Valley Extravaganza. It will be located at the Tuscarora Valley Heritage Grounds at
East Waterford, Pa. September 10th, 11th and 12th, 2010 show opens Noon Friday closes Noon Sunday. East Waterford, Pa. is located 1 1/2 hours from Harrisburg, Pa.. Take the Pennsylvania Turnpike I-76 west to the Willow Hill Exit and take Rt. 75 North 15 Miles it is on the left side of the roadway. This is a Swap Meet and Memorabilia Show. Old and New Items Hunting , Fishing and Trapping. Tailgaters and vendors are welcome. On Saturday there will be Hunting and Trapping Demos. We have Food Vendors that will be on the grounds. There will be Primitive Camping Available for the weekend at the Show. This Extravaganza is for all sportsmen and collectors to gather to have a great time.
